SMART St Louis Contractors is a reputable contracting company based in Saint Louis, MO, providing a range of construction and renovation services to residential and commercial clients.
With a team of skilled professionals, the company focuses on delivering high-quality workmanship and exceptional customer service to meet the needs of each project.
Generated from their business information